Composition of Asphalt
Asphalt, typically often called bitumen, is usually a sticky, black, and extremely viscous liquid or semi-sound sort of petroleum. It is actually used as being a binder mixed with aggregate particles to produce asphalt concrete. The aggregates in asphalt concrete generally include crushed rock, sand, gravel, or slags. The proportion and types of aggregates employed could vary dependant upon the unique prerequisites of your paving challenge, which include load-bearing potential and climatic conditions.

The entire process of Asphalt Paving
The process of laying asphalt entails several critical ways to make sure the longevity and sturdiness from the pavement. The initial step is web-site planning, which incorporates taking away any current pavement, grading, and sloping the site for good drainage, and guaranteeing a stable foundation by compacting the soil and including foundation resources.

Subsequent web page planning, the asphalt combination is developed inside a plant. The aggregates are heated to the large temperature to eliminate any dampness before staying mixed with incredibly hot bitumen. The hot combine asphalt is then transported to the site in insulated vehicles to take care of its temperature.

When at the internet site, the asphalt is spread utilizing a paver equipment. The thickness from the asphalt layer can differ, however it generally ranges from two to 8 inches. After the asphalt is laid down, it can be compacted using rollers making sure that the combination particles are well-bonded from the bitumen.

Servicing Tactics
Proper upkeep is critical to extending the lifetime of asphalt pavement. Servicing procedures consist of regimen cleaning, filling cracks, patching potholes, and seal coating. Seal coating is applied to give a protective layer towards dampness, oils, and UV injury, which will help in protecting against cracks and potholes. On top of that, proper interest to drainage and steering clear of water accumulation within the asphalt surface area can substantially lengthen the pavement's lifestyle.

Environmental Impacts
Asphalt paving has particular environmental impacts, mainly associated with the Seal Coat production and heating of bitumen, which releases greenhouse gases as well as other pollutants. Nevertheless, significant advancements are actually built to lessen these impacts. By way of example, warm blend asphalt is a more moderen technologies which allows asphalt to get mixed and laid at lessen temperatures, cutting down the Vitality required plus the emissions made.

Recycling is yet another spot exactly where asphalt paving has become a lot more eco-friendly. Recycled asphalt pavement (RAP) could be reused in new asphalt mixtures, lessening the need For brand new materials and the quantity of squander despatched to landfills.

Improvements in Asphalt Technology
The asphalt sector has found numerous technological progress geared toward strengthening the standard of asphalt pavements and reducing environmental impacts. One among the numerous progress is the development of porous asphalt, which permits drinking water to drain from the pavement, lessening runoff and enhancing water top quality.

A different ground breaking development is the use of rubberized asphalt, which incorporates recycled tires. This not only assists in handling tire waste but additionally enhances the sturdiness and sounds reduction Attributes of asphalt pavements.

Also, using geosynthetics in asphalt levels can increase The soundness and load-bearing capacity of roadways, significantly in parts with problematic soils. These elements help in reinforcing the asphalt, stopping deformation, and extending the pavement's lifespan.
